楼主: zyf89531
6563 3

[问答] 使用R对决策树画图,文字与图距离很远 [推广有奖]

  • 0关注
  • 0粉丝

小学生

85%

还不是VIP/贵宾

-

威望
0
论坛币
9 个
通用积分
0
学术水平
0 点
热心指数
0 点
信用等级
0 点
经验
192 点
帖子
5
精华
0
在线时间
14 小时
注册时间
2016-4-6
最后登录
2016-11-8

楼主
zyf89531 发表于 2016-4-6 23:09:56 |AI写论文

+2 论坛币
k人 参与回答

经管之家送您一份

应届毕业生专属福利!

求职就业群
赵安豆老师微信:zhaoandou666

经管之家联合CDA

送您一个全额奖学金名额~ !

感谢您参与论坛问题回答

经管之家送您两个论坛币!

+2 论坛币
        我最近学习决策树,画图展示模型效果时,过去一直很正常。今天突然发现决策树画图里的文字和树之间距离很远,并且最上最下的文字都显示不了,如图1: 1.jpg
       我之前画的图如图2:
2.jpg
        我都是在RStudio里编程画图的,如果直接用R的控制台(RGui)画的话,是正常的第二幅图。后来我重装了RStudio,现在版本0.99.893,还是只能画出第一幅图的样子。
       不知道是不是什么参数设置错了,请各位大神指导一下。附上代码:
  1. library(rpart)
  2. data(iris)
  3. #train and plot
  4. iris.rp = rpart(Species ~ ., iris, method = "class")
  5. plot(iris.rp, uniform = T, branch = 0.8, margin = 0.1, main = "Classification", compress = T)
  6. text(iris.rp, use.n = T, cex = 0.9)
复制代码



二维码

扫码加我 拉你入群

请注明:姓名-公司-职位

以便审核进群资格,未注明则拒绝

关键词:决策树 compress RStudio Library Uniform library method 控制台 train 模型

沙发
zyf89531 发表于 2016-4-7 09:52:22
有很多人浏览,怎么没有人回复呢?求指导啊

藤椅
complicated 在职认证  发表于 2016-4-11 16:41:15
原生的决策树图就是丑,文字对不上,
一种解决方案是:用替代包,效果好很多——
library(rpart.plot)
fancyRpartPlot()

板凳
zyf89531 发表于 2016-4-11 22:48:36
complicated 发表于 2016-4-11 16:41
原生的决策树图就是丑,文字对不上,
一种解决方案是:用替代包,效果好很多——
library(rpart.plot)
这种方式我知道,它会把所有的叶子节点都放在最下面,当树比较复杂时,会看得很混乱。
你没有理解我的问题,原生的决策树图的丑陋程度我能接受,而是文字突然远离树图了,就像图1一样,而之前很正常的。
现在莫名其妙又恢复正常了。

您需要登录后才可以回帖 登录 | 我要注册

本版微信群
加好友,备注cda
拉您进交流群
GMT+8, 2026-1-7 21:07